Handover: Profilon sharding. Marek → Dasha. User-profile store hit write saturation on the primary last Tuesday. Sharding by hashed account ID across 8 shards; resharding tooling lives in the profilon-ops repo. Migration is dual-write, cutover planned after two clean verification runs. Shard 5 lags during backfill; throttle is set conservatively. Don't touch the router until backfill completes. Everything else is vanilla. The current router configuration for the staging ring is as follows.

config for faduf-yahap:
[lamvan]
team = rusael
access_code = ac_ac22dc
owner = druius.istdor
host = lamvan.novacio.example
port = 8443
peer = soreth.xolmario.corp
salt = 0768e68d
pin = 8310

// Nightly reindex client for the Searchforge plugin API.
// Plugin authors: this client enqueues your documents into the
// 02:00 UTC reindex window on the Lunaris cluster. Do not call
// the indexer directly during business hours; batches only.
// Auth is a static header against the internal gateway.
// The sandbox key for plugin testing is below.

API key for bafop-hahig: vxb3-x2n

Handover for the Brindlewood stale-cache postmortem: the invalidation worker on Clovis skipped keys with trailing slashes, so product pages served day-old prices. Fix is merged; the postmortem doc sits in the Larkfile vault, which auto-locked after my access expired. To reopen it and finish the timeline section, use the recovery passphrase below.

strongbox words: kasok-rusvan-queneth-holok